Kraft Kennedy is a multidisciplinary consulting firm with expertise in technology and management consulting, technology strategies, application specialties, technology infrastructure, managed services and proactive support. Combining this knowledge, our focused teams are dedicated to meeting the needs of our clients. With over 30 years’ experience we have learned that the key to successful IT is to focus as much on the business needs of the client as on technology. The Support Practice Group is a large and growing group of diverse technical staff providing a broad range of technology support in various industry verticals as part of Kraft Kennedy’s Managed Services offering.
